Storing Your Protein Balls

To keep your chocolate chip protein balls fresh, store them in an airtight container in the refrigerator. They can last for up to a week, but chances are they’ll be gone much sooner! If you want to make a larger batch for longer storage, consider freezing them. Place the rolled balls on a baking sheet, freeze until solid, then transfer them to a freezer-safe bag. This way, you can enjoy a quick snack any time you like.

When you're ready to eat a frozen protein ball, simply take it out of the freezer and let it sit at room temperature for a few minutes. Alternatively, you can pop it in the microwave for a few seconds for a warm treat. With these storage tips, you'll never be without a delicious and healthy snack!

Ingredients

Main Ingredients

  • 1 cup rolled oats
  • 1/2 cup natural peanut butter
  • 1/2 cup protein powder (vanilla or chocolate)
  • 1/4 cup honey or maple syrup
  • 1/2 cup dark chocolate chips
  • 1/4 cup chopped nuts (optional)

Mix these ingredients well to form a dough.

Steps to Prepare

Mix the Base

In a large bowl, combine rolled oats, peanut butter, protein powder, and honey. Stir until well combined.

Add Chocolate Chips

Fold in the dark chocolate chips and chopped nuts, mixing until evenly distributed.

Form Balls

Using your hands, roll the mixture into small balls, about 1 inch in diameter. Place them on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per.

Chill and Serve

Refrigerate the protein balls for at least 30 minutes to firm up. Enjoy as a snack or post-workout treat!

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to a week.

Questions About Recipes

→ Can I use a different nut butter?

Yes, almond butter or sunflower seed butter can be great substitutes.

→ How long do these protein balls last?

They can be stored in the fridge for up to a week.

→ Can I freeze these protein balls?

Absolutely! They freeze well and can be stored for up to 3 months.

→ What type of protein powder should I use?

You can use whey, casein, or plant-based protein powder depending on your dietary preferences.

Nutritional Breakdown (Per Serving)

  • Calories: 120 kcal
  • Total Fat: 6g
  • Saturated Fat: 1g
  • Cholesterol: 0mg
  • Sodium: 50mg
  • Total Carbohydrates: 14g
  • Dietary Fiber: 2g
  • Sugars: 6g
  • Protein: 5g
